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H6680
Hebrew: צָוָה
Transliteration: tsâvâh
Pronunciation: tsaw-vaw'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: {appoint} (for-) bid. (give a) {charge} (give {a} give {in} send with) command ({-er} {ment}) send a {messenger} {put} (set) in order.
Definition:
(intensively) to {constitute} enjoin
1. to command, charge, give orders, lay charge, give charge to, order
a. (Piel)
1. to lay charge upon
2. to give charge to, give command to
3. to give charge unto
4. to give charge over, appoint
5. to give charge, command
6. to charge, command
7. to charge, commission
8. to command, appoint, ordain (of divine act)
b. (Pual) to be commanded
